My clients asked me to transform their current living and dining room into a music room as their children enjoy playing their Baby Grand piano on a regular basis. The wall and french door was removed that was between the living room and dining room and we installed a linear electric fireplace with storage pullouts for some of their music books along the bottom on either side as well as floating shelves above the pullouts. Their wall to wall carpet was removed and new hardwood was laid down. Ceilings were scraped and pot lights were also placed throughout the space and lighting was installed underneath the floating shelves. My client loves artwork by Toronto based artist Sharon Barr so she commissioned a piece from her and that sits above the fireplace. We also installed the "Frame" TV by Samsung on the other side of the fireplace which looks like another piece of artwork nicely framed. My client already had 2 beautiful occasional chairs that we designed at Gresham House 6 years earlier so we re-purposed them in this room to sit in front of the fireplace. In the cozy sitting area, we grounded it with a beautiful silk and wool area rug, added a comfortable leather ottoman, a small round swivel chair, a beautiful contemporary sectional and a set of nesting end tables. All of this furniture was designed by The Expert Touch Interiors at The Decorating Centre. Final touches with accessories and the floor lamp and pouff were found at Urban Barn. My client's once dated and unused space is now a well-used dual purpose room that the whole family can enjoy!

Welcome to five separate units of luxury living.
The residences at Greenleaf are the new standard for living the integrated lifestyle. While multiple systems control everything from lighting and powered windows, to custom wireless shades, the life of a Greenleaf resident iseasily controlled through their touchscreen interface.
A Single Interface – Unlimited Control
Greenleaf units are all controlled through an AMX system using an intuitive iPad user interface. With such a powerful system, residents are able to control their lighting, as well as powered shades and motorized windows through the simple touch of a button.
Intelligence in Technology
Thanks to automated sensors, residents are always in the know about their home and safety – whether at home or away. The control system monitors the weather and natural lighting to close powered windows if they need to be shut for incoming rain, and raise or lower shades automatically.
Lights can be set to turn on as any resident gets home from work late at night, welcoming them home after a long day away. While they are getting ready to head out for a night on the town, residents can listen to their favorite music throughout the home and call the elevator when they’re ready all from one spot.
Call stations allow you to always know who is at the front door, so having multiple guests over for dinner is easier (with less trips up and down the stairs). Remote, secure access allows the home owner to control their property from anywhere in the world and make sure everything is safe and sound.
Save Energy Without Lifting a Finger
Motorized shades can be raised and lowered automatically by the system according to weather and season for efficient light harvesting. Dimmers throughout the residences are set to a default turn-on of 80% for more energy savings. Residents can monitor their heating and cooling systems, as well as energy use, all from their touch pads at home or away.
Control that Disappears
At every Greenleaf residence your eyes focus on the luxurious design, not the state-of-theart technology that seamlessly controls it all. Spire collaborated to create custom solutions focused around an integrated lifestyle while maintaining the high-end design expected at the Greenleaf Trust building.

This home office was created with natural neutral color tones. The ceiling ‘s custom millwork was painted Sherwin Williams “Black Magic” in satin and flat finishes. The u-shaped walnut veneer desks’ countertop houses a XL Tyrannosaurus skull, as well as provides different work zones for varying tasks, including a motorized mechanism to convert the monitor portion of the desk to a standing desk by the push of a button. The lower cabinets are comprised of pencil drawers and lower file storage. The side backsplash wall is cladded with reclaimed pine with two floating walnut shelves flanking two cubbies. The wall perpendicular to the 49” wide 4k Samsung monitor, acts as a display wall for the proprietor’s previous work. Lastly the bold Merillat cabinets serve as hidden storage for books, samples, and other essentials.

When integrating technology into this Northern Michigan home, Spire embraced the ‘Up North’ design and made sure the technology did not compromise the aesthetic of the home. A custom stone-colored finish was added to the Meridian DSP5200 speakers to blend perfectly with the living room’s stone fireplace. Above the fireplace, a stunning Frame TV by Samsung transforms into a beautiful artwork piece when the TV is not on. B&W in-ceiling and in-wall speakers were placed throughout the house and garage, delivering ambient music with no visual footprint. Photos by Jessie Zevalkink
